For users who have forgotten their Windows login password, iSunshare UBitKey is a well-known solution. It promises to create a bootable USB drive that can reset or remove a password without data loss. However, many users are deterred by the cost of the license and often search the internet for "iSunshare UBitKey registration code free" or cracked versions.
Before you attempt to use a free code found online, it is essential to understand how this software works, why free codes often fail, and the risks involved. isunshare ubitkey registration code free work

Myth 1: "I found a registration code on Reddit/Quora that works."
Reality: If posted publicly, that code will be blacklisted by Isunshare within 24 hours. By the time you read this, it’s dead.
Myth 2: "Disable your antivirus before using the crack – it’s a false positive."
Reality: Antivirus alerts on cracks are often real infections. Hackers tell you to disable AV so their malware installs. Never do this. The hope is simple: enter a code, unlock
Myth 3: "Free UbitKey codes work in offline mode."
Reality: Even offline, the software stores encrypted validation. Cracks that bypass this often corrupt the Windows registry.
Myth 4: "Once activated, it stays activated forever."
Reality: Many cracks phone home to a hacker’s server. If that server goes down, or Isunshare pushes an update, the crack stops working – often when you’re locked out again.
